Transaction 61aa8152a809aab76dd10b17069f9211f6fdc7f59e620788d16116ecb283e1d6

1 Input
2 Outputs
  • 61aa8152a809aab76dd10b17069f9211f6fdc7f59e620788d16116ecb283e1d6:0
  • value  5288500
    address  1DYZyywURJmH6v8yfJNtvJmVKrsaLGeyV9
  • 61aa8152a809aab76dd10b17069f9211f6fdc7f59e620788d16116ecb283e1d6:1
  • value  3652636
    address  175iDMmN5dHxMopK4zCTiaDaUyX3Uu2agf